Definitely feasible, and once you start gaining the ToB special abilities, deadly as well. I will look at the melee side.

Stoneskin, have this on at all times.
Blur, helps with your AC.
Mirror Image, helps make your Stoneskin last longer.
Improved Haste, double your attacks per round.
Tensor's Transformation, boosts your Fighter skills and doubles your Hp.

Just some examples, feel free to experiment with other spells.

Because you have a low Dexterity, you should use the bracers of dexterity(braces who set your dex on 18)
And Specialice katana's would be good, because you can use drakons zet blade, wich gives you one extra spell from 1 to 4

Maybe would the fire shield blue/red be handy, because it also inflicts damage to your oponents.
